Low Pressure Steam Boilers. Steam boiler technology is used for a wide range of applications. Many steam boiler systems require saturated steam, which means the water and the steam in the vessel must be at the same temperature. When this steam is 15 PSIG or below the boiler is considered low pressure as defined by ASME Section IV.Get Price

Apr 19, 2019 · By definition, high pressure boilers are built to a maximum allowable working pressure (MAWP) above 15 psig, while low pressure boilers are designed for operation at 15 psig or below. Low pressure boilers are most commonly utilized in heating applications and require less maintenance than that of a high pressure unit.Get Price

Jan 13, 2021 · Steam boilers are designed for low-pressure or high-pressure applications. Low-pressure boilers are limited to 15 psig design, and are typically used for heating applications. High-pressure boilers are typically used for process loads and can have an operating pressure of 16 to more than 1,000 psig.Get Price
Two types of gas burner are in use 'Low pressure' and 'High pressure'. Low pressure burner. These operate at low pressure, usually between 2.5 and 10 mbar. The burner is a simple venturi device with gas introduced in the throat area, and combustion air being drawn in from around the outside. Output is limited to approximately 1 MW.Get Price
